The new fall season for WYBF “The Burn” has officially begun. This season marks many changes for our college station, including new shows, promotions and giveaways, and a new executive staff.

New shows to this season’s lineup are “Brutally Honest,” a talk show hosted by WYBF’s own general manager Krista Mazzeo, “Hear and Now,” a talk show similar to the former “Burning Issues,” and “(Insert Your Own Name) Here,” a listener based talk show hosted by the station’s assistant operations manager Julian Smoger.

In addition to these talk shows, new music shows are also debuting. A specialty show on Sundays will feature Indian music, a show geared towards classic rock is scheduled, and finally, a show dedicated to the playing of live acoustic music will also be in the lineup.

Some old favorites will also be returning to the fall broadcast schedule. “Sports Source”, a show dedicated to the discussion of sports will be returning to its 6-7pm timeslot on Mondays. Joe Stevenson’ s progressive rock show, “The Pit,” will also be returning, as well as shows featuring Gospel Music and the playing of up-and-coming local bands.

The station also plans new promotions and giveaways for its listeners. Among some of the gifts for the station’s loyal listeners are Burn T-shirts, music posters, stickers, and CDs. More live broadcasts and games at live remotes are also planned in the future. “We’re trying to have a bigger presence on campus” said Krista Mazzeo.

Training for the new radio staff will begin in about two weeks. Those students who are interested in joining the WYBF staff should see Krista in room 256 of Founder’s Hall as soon as possible.

“WYBF is trying to make the world a better place, one listener at a time,” says Mazzeo.
